Join our One Great Team here at Haven as a Head Food & Beverage leading the multi venue Dining Experience: driving innovation and excellence to ensure that every Guest & Owner on our park has a great time with memories that last a lifetime. As Head of Food & Beverage you'll be at the helm of a substantial Food & Beverage team, across restaurants, bars, well known Brand takeaways & large entertainment show bars. Leading with clear direction and plenty of motivation. You'll inspire and motivate your team to hit their goals and keep up high standards. You'll be hands-on with performance, offering feedback to help your team grow, tackling any challenges, and supporting their development. Managing resources like budgets and tools will be key to keeping things running smoothly. You'll also be the driving force behind fantastic guest experiences, continuously improving how we interact and solving any issues that pop up. Plus, you'll make sure everything stays safe, compliant, and on point with company policies.
Key Responsibilities
- Leadership: Provide strategic leadership to the Food & Beverage team, setting clear goals and expectations, and motivating the team to achieve positive results and develop a focussed Team. Ensure all new team members receive an engaging 90-day induction and training plan to set them up for growth with Haven.
- Guest experience: Interacting with guests, building trusted relationships with owners, and addressing both their needs and concerns. You will be responsible for handling escalated guest issues and ensuring that they are resolved promptly and satisfactorily and gathering and analysing guest feedback to make continuous improvements.
- Strategic Planning: Develop and implement strategic plans to achieve departmental and organizational goals, including budgeting and resource allocation.
- Team Management: Engage, educate, support, and appraise your team members, cultivating a workplace atmosphere that emphasises cooperative efforts, creativity, and career advancement.
- Performance Optimisation: Continuously assess departmental performance and implement improvements, ensuring efficient processes and high-quality outcomes. Assist your Team Managers in achieving annual sales growth and surpassing profit targets by enhancing the service, as well as food and drink offerings.
- Stakeholder Engagement: Collaborate with internal and external stakeholders to build key relationships, identify opportunities for growth, and ensure guest satisfaction.
- Compliance: Ensure that all departmental activities adhere to relevant laws, regulations, and industry standards.
- Reporting: Provide regular reports to senior management, highlighting departmental achievements, challenges, and future plans.
Requirements
- Prior senior-level expertise and high-level knowledge in food & beverage operations.
- Multi venue experience an advantage.
- Demonstrating proven expertise in leadership and organisation, with a strong ability to enhance team performance, foster personal growth, and develop a diverse workforce.
- Proven expertise in developing strategic plans and addressing problems.
- Effective communication and interpersonal skills.
- Proven history of accomplishing goals within the department and across the organisation.
- Knowledge of industry trends, regulations, and best practices.
- Commercial minded with evidence of successfully managing costs in line with exceptional delivery.
- Highly effective at organising tasks with a focus on meticulous detail.
- Proficient at making calculated choices and adeptly prioritising responsibilities, maintaining focus during busy periods.
